About The Position

The Quality Manager will be responsible for the daily supervision of activities within the Quality department across PA facilities. This includes mentoring, training, and managing the workload of direct reports. The role involves providing overall direction for department-level objectives and managing communications within the department and with other departments. A key aspect of this position is collaborating with other departments to prevent and resolve customer complaints and internally discovered issues by applying effective root cause analysis and corrective action techniques. The Quality Manager will monitor the effectiveness of implemented corrective and preventive actions, lead and/or participate in Quality improvement projects, and conduct internal audits. This role also focuses on lowering organizational risk by identifying improvement opportunities, initiating improvement projects, implementing preventative measures through new technology or tooling, and recommending design/specification changes to improve manufacturability. Ensuring all documentation and records are managed according to internal, external, and regulatory requirements, reviewing documentation changes, and ensuring readiness for audits are also critical responsibilities. The Quality Manager will effectively communicate and reinforce Havis’ commitment to Quality, participate in quality reporting, maintain calibration of tools, and participate in supplier audits as needed. Additionally, the role involves creating and maintaining PPAP and other customer-required quality documents.
